About the Acer Palmatum 'Calico':
Variety: Acer Palmatum 'Calico', Calico Japanese Maple
Full Size: A compact, medium sized Japanese Maple that reaches about 1.8 metres tall while young and can mature to around 2.4 metres tall in 15 years, with a dense upright shrub like form. Width is commonly around 1.2 to 1.8 metres.
Foliage: Deciduous. Leaves emerge bright peach in early spring, shift to bright lime green on red stemmed new growth through the season, then finish with a mix of yellow, orange and red tones in autumn.
Why Choose the Acer Palmatum Calico?
Key Features:
• Outstanding spring colour, opening a warm peach tone that immediately stands out in the garden.
• Summer foliage brightens to lime green, especially on red stemmed new growth, giving great contrast against darker evergreens.
• Autumn colour is a true blend, with multiple yellows, oranges and reds showing through the canopy rather than a single flat tone.
• Naturally compact and dense, making it ideal for courtyards, smaller gardens, feature beds, and premium pot planting where space matters.
• Best foliage quality comes from morning sun or filtered sun with protection from hot, drying winds, particularly in warmer Australian positions.
